Cauliflower with Moong Dal(কপি-মুগ)


Ingredients:
  1. Moong dal- 1/2 cup
  2. Cauliflower- around 300 gm/ 0.66 lb
  3. Turmeric powder - 1/2 ts+ 1/2 ts
  4. Cumin powder - 1/2 ts+ 1/2 ts
  5. Red chili powder - 1/2 ts+ 1 ts
  6. Salt - 1/2 ts+ 1 ts or to your taste
  7. Onion(chopped) - 1/2 cup
  8. Garlic paste- 1 ts
  9. Tomato- 1 medium size
  10. Whole green chili- 2-3 pieces
  11. Chopped cilantro- 1 Tbs
  12. Oil- 3 Tbs + 1 Tbs
  13. Whole cumin- 1/2 ts (optional)
  14. Chopped garlic - 1/2 ts (optional)
Procedure:
  1. Dry roast the moong dal for few minutes to get a nice aroma. Then soak the dal in water for about 15-20 minutes.
  2. Now wash the dal and put in a saucepan. Add around 2 cups of water, 1/2 ts salt, 1/2 ts, turmeric powder, 1/2 ts red chili powder, 1/2 ts cumin powder and the whole green chili to the dal. Put the saucepan in a medium heat and let the dal to cook for around 15-20 minutes or until the dal become just soft. 
  3. In the mean time, cut the cauliflower to 1/2 inch size, cut the tomato to 4 pieces and keep them aside.
  4. Now heat 3 Tbs oil in another pan. Put the onion in the oil and fry them until become soft. Then add the garlic paste, cut tomato, rest of the turmeric powder, red chili powder, cumin powder and salt; and stir them to mix. (If it is needed add little water so that your masala do not burn).
  5. Stir the masala until the oil start to separate from the masala. Then add the cauliflower in the pan and stir carefully to coat all the floret with the masala.  
  6. Then carefully pour the cooked dal in the pan, give a stir and cover the pan; and let it cook for around another 15-20 minutes or until the cauliflower become soft.
  7. (This step is optional. If you want you can skip it. This step is to give a nice flavor to the dal) Now heat 1 Tbs of oil in  a pan. Add the whole cumin to the hot oil and fry them for 30 seconds and then add the chopped garlic in the oil and fry for another 30 seconds or until the garlic become light brown in color. Then carefully pour the hot oil along with cumin and garlic in the cooked dal.
  8. Spread the chopped cilantro on the top of dal and cover the pan. Wait for few minutes and turn off the heat.
  9. Your dal is ready to serve. Enjoy with plain rice or ruti/tortilla.
